Taking care of Your Senior Cat: Special Considerations for Aging Pets

You might believe that taking care of a senior cat is much like looking after a more youthful one, however as your feline buddy ages, there are specific considerations that can significantly impact their health and wellness. From dietary changes to managing arthritis pain, there are key locations you need to focus on to ensure your senior cat's lifestyle stays optimum. Understanding these special factors to consider can help you offer the very best care for your aging pet and make their senior years comfortable and fulfilling.

Frequency of Evaluations

To guarantee your aging cat receives the required care, it is crucial to comprehend the optimal frequency for their veterinary check-ups. Generally, senior cats should have bi-annual check-ups to monitor their total health and deal with any age-related issues quickly. Throughout these visits, your veterinarian can examine your cat's weight, dental health, mobility, and cognitive function. Regular evaluations permit early detection of possible issues, ensuring your furry companion remains healthy and comfy in their later years. Furthermore, discussing your cat's workout routine and thinking about proper nutritional supplements with your vet can further support their wellness. By staying proactive with check-ups and integrating needed changes, you can assist your senior cat take pleasure in a high quality of life.

Dental Care Significance

Regular oral examinations are crucial for your aging cat's overall health. Oral cleansing can prevent serious issues such as gum disease and dental caries. Supplying a special oral diet plan can likewise assist in keeping your cat's oral health.

Regular Oral Examinations

Keeping your aging cat's oral health through regular oral examinations is vital to guaranteeing their total wellness and convenience as they get older. Feline oral health plays a considerable role in your cat's quality of life. Routine examinations help prevent concerns such as gum disease, tooth decay, and oral discomfort. As part of aging cat oral care, tips advise scheduling oral exams a minimum of as soon as a year. During these examinations, a vet can evaluate your cat's oral health, offer professional cleaning if needed, and attend to any emerging issues immediately. By staying proactive with regular dental checkups, you can assist your senior cat keep strong teeth and gums, ensuring they can continue to enjoy their golden years conveniently.

Increased Grooming Requirements

With aging, your feline buddy may require more frequent grooming sessions to preserve their coat's health and tidiness. Grooming techniques such as regular brushing can assist manage shedding and prevent matting of the coat, ensuring your senior cat stays comfortable and devoid of skin inflammations. As cats age, their skin becomes more sensitive and susceptible to dryness, making skin health care crucial. By brushing your cat more often, you not only assist disperse natural oils for much healthier skin but also minimize hairballs, a typical concern in older cats due to increased grooming. Additionally, grooming sessions provide an outstanding opportunity to check for any lumps, bumps, or skin irregularities that might need veterinary attention. Keep in mind, grooming is not almost visual appeals but plays a crucial function in your senior cat's general well-being. Embrace these moments of care and bonding, as they are important for keeping your aging feline pal pleased and healthy.

Weight Gain Risks

To keep your aging cat's total health and well-being, it is necessary to vigilantly monitor any weight modifications, including the threats related to weight gain. Unexpected weight gain in senior cats can lead to different health issues such as diabetes, arthritis, and heart issues. Routinely weighing your cat and monitoring any fluctuations can assist you detect issues early on. It's important to ensure your cat gets enough workout to avoid weight gain. Engage them in light play sessions or consider developing safe indoor exercise routines. In addition, practicing portion control with their meals is essential. Consult your veterinarian for guidance on proper portion sizes to assist manage your cat's weight effectively.

Ecological Modifications

Making adjustments to your cat's living environment can significantly enhance their comfort and lifestyle as they age. Providing movement help, such as ramps or steps, can assist your senior cat gain access to their favorite spots with ease. In addition, ensuring that your cat has comfortable bed linen is crucial for their joint health and general wellness. Opt for soft, helpful bed linen that is gentle on your cat's aging joints and provides a comfortable location for them to rest.

Consider producing a warm and peaceful area where your senior cat can relax without interruptions. Cats are delicate to changes in their environment, so keeping a consistent and tranquil living location can help reduce stress and stress and anxiety. You might likewise want to adjust the height of their food and water meals to make mealtimes more comfy for them.

Joint Health Assistance

Ensuring ideal joint health for your aging cat is vital for their convenience and mobility as they navigate their golden years. As cats age, they may experience joint problems such as arthritis, which can affect their lifestyle. To support your cat's joint health, consider incorporating supplement options into their everyday regimen. Glucosamine and chondroitin supplements are frequently recommended to promote joint health and reduce inflammation. These supplements can assist keep cartilage and assistance joint function, assisting in your cat's convenience as they age.

In addition to supplements, executing proper exercise routines is essential for supporting your cat's joint health. Low-impact activities like gentle play sessions, interactive toys, and short walks can assist keep your cat's joints versatile and muscles strong. Routine movement can also prevent stiffness and enhance flow, benefiting your cat's total joint health.

Handling Arthritis Pain

Managing your aging cat's arthritis pain successfully needs a tailored approach that prioritizes their comfort and movement. Discomfort management strategies such as medications prescribed by your vet can assist minimize discomfort. Additionally, including joint supplements like glucosamine and chondroitin might support your cat's joint health and decrease inflammation.

Way of life modifications are crucial in handling arthritis. Guarantee your cat has easy access to their preferred areas by offering ramps or steps. Go with soft bed linen to cushion their joints, and keep their litter box easily available. Physical therapy customized to your cat's requirements can likewise enhance their mobility and minimize stiffness.

Regular gentle exercise, such as short play sessions, can assist keep muscle strength and joint versatility. Display your cat's weight to prevent additional tension on their joints. Keep in mind, persistence and consistency are key when carrying out these methods. By proactively managing your cat's arthritis pain, you can help them enjoy their golden years comfortably.

Security Factors To Consider in your home

Be attentive to potential hazards and develop a safe environment for your aging cat in your home. As your pet gets older, their mobility and senses might decline, making it important to execute precaution in the home environment. Start by eliminating any household dangers that could pose a threat to your aging animal, such as loose wires, small things that could be consumed, or slippery surface areas. Consider providing ramps or actions to help your cat gain access to their favorite spots without straining themselves.

Guarantee that your cat's food and water meals are quickly accessible which they have a quiet and comfy place to rest. Keep an eye out for any changes in behavior that might suggest discomfort or confusion, and make changes to their environment appropriately. Consider including night lights in darker areas to help your senior cat browse the house during the night. By being proactive and conscious of your aging family pet's needs, you can create a safe and helpful home environment that promotes their wellness and quality of life.
